How to Sync to Manually
Begin by reviewing FastBill’s API documentation to understand how to retrieve data. Familiarize yourself with the authentication process, available endpoints, rate limits, and data formats. Typically, you will need an API token to authenticate your requests.
Use a programming language like Python to write a script that connects to FastBill’s API. Authenticate using your API token and perform GET requests to fetch the desired data. For example, you might retrieve customer details, invoices, or transactions. Store this data temporarily in a suitable format such as JSON or CSV.
Weaviate expects data in a specific format. Review Weaviate’s data schema requirements from their documentation. Convert the data fetched from FastBill into this format. This might involve structuring JSON objects to match Weaviate’s classes and properties.
Access your Weaviate instance and configure the schema to accommodate the data from FastBill. This involves creating necessary classes and properties in Weaviate to store the incoming data. You can use Weaviate’s RESTful API to set up the schema by sending POST requests with the schema configuration.
Obtain authentication credentials for Weaviate. This typically involves an API key or token. Write a script to connect to Weaviate’s API using these credentials. Ensure your script can successfully authenticate and connect to Weaviate.
With the data formatted and schema set up, use your script to send POST requests to Weaviate’s API to import the data. This involves iterating over your formatted data and creating objects in Weaviate for each data entry. Handle any errors or conflicts that may arise during the import process.
After importing data into Weaviate, perform verification to ensure the data has been transferred correctly. This can be done by querying Weaviate for a subset of the imported data and comparing it with the original data from FastBill. Check for completeness and accuracy, and resolve any discrepancies.
By following these steps, you can effectively transfer data from FastBill to Weaviate without relying on third-party connectors or integrations.
